Le marketing en ligne est en pleine expansion, avec une croissance annuelle estimée à 12% en 2023. Cette croissance exponentielle engendre une demande accrue de professionnels capables de gérer des architectures logicielles complexes. Les entreprises du secteur recherchent activement des architectes logiciels pour optimiser leurs infrastructures et tirer le meilleur parti des technologies émergentes. Mais quelles sont les réelles perspectives pour ces experts en codage dans le monde du e-marketing ?

Nous allons démontrer comment les architectes logiciels, avec leurs compétences uniques, peuvent prospérer dans le marketing en ligne, en offrant des perspectives de carrière enrichissantes et des salaires compétitifs.

Le rôle essentiel de l’architecte logiciel dans le marketing numérique

Le marketing numérique s’appuie fortement sur des infrastructures technologiques sophistiquées. Les architectes logiciels jouent un rôle essentiel en concevant, en développant et en maintenant ces systèmes complexes, garantissant ainsi leur performance, leur sécurité et leur évolutivité. Leur expertise est indispensable pour naviguer dans le paysage technologique en constante évolution du e-marketing.

Comprendre les enjeux technologiques du marketing en ligne

Le marketing en ligne est un domaine complexe qui repose sur une multitude de technologies interconnectées. Comprendre ces technologies et leurs défis est primordial pour un architecte logiciel. Les entreprises marketing utilisent divers outils, tels que des systèmes CRM pour gérer les relations clients, des plateformes d’automatisation pour rationaliser les campagnes, et des outils d’analyse pour mesurer les performances.

  • CRM (Customer Relationship Management): Centralise les données clients pour une gestion optimisée.
  • Plateformes d’automatisation marketing: Automatise les campagnes et les interactions avec les clients.
  • Plateformes de gestion des données (DMP, CDP): Segmente et cible les audiences pour des campagnes plus efficaces.
  • Solutions d’analytics: Mesure et analyse les performances des campagnes pour une amélioration continue.
  • Publicité programmatique: Automatise l’achat et la vente d’espaces publicitaires pour une meilleure rentabilité.
  • Intelligence Artificielle (IA) et Machine Learning (ML): Personnalise et prédit les comportements des clients pour des expériences sur mesure.

Cependant, l’utilisation de ces technologies entraîne des défis importants. L’intégration des différents systèmes est souvent complexe, la gestion des volumes massifs de données (Big Data) nécessite des solutions robustes, et il est crucial de garantir la scalabilité, la sécurité et la performance des infrastructures. L’agilité et l’adaptabilité sont également essentielles pour s’adapter aux changements constants du marché.

Les missions principales de l’architecte logiciel dans un contexte e-marketing

Les architectes logiciels jouent un rôle central dans la conception et la gestion des plateformes de e-marketing. Leurs missions vont de la conception de l’architecture des systèmes à l’intégration des différentes applications, en passant par l’optimisation des performances et la garantie de la sécurité des données. Ils sont également impliqués dans l’automatisation des processus et le support à l’innovation.

  • Conception et architecture des plateformes de marketing.
  • Intégration des différents systèmes et applications marketing.
  • Optimisation des performances des infrastructures marketing.
  • Sécurité des données (RGPD, etc.) dans un contexte marketing.
  • Automatisation des processus marketing.
  • Support à l’innovation et à l’expérimentation (test A/B, personnalisation avancée, etc.) pour le marketing.
  • Gestion de l’infrastructure cloud (AWS, Azure, GCP) pour les opérations de marketing.
  • Développement de microservices et d’APIs pour l’interopérabilité des systèmes marketing.

Compétences requises et valeur ajoutée de l’architecte logiciel pour le marketing numérique

Pour réussir dans le marketing numérique, les architectes logiciels doivent combiner expertise technique et aptitudes comportementales. Ces atouts leur permettent de façonner des solutions novatrices, d’optimiser l’efficacité des systèmes et de collaborer avec les équipes marketing et techniques.

Compétences techniques (hard skills)

Les compétences techniques sont le fondement du travail de l’architecte logiciel. La maîtrise des langages de programmation, des architectures logicielles, des bases de données et des outils d’intégration continue est essentielle pour concevoir et mettre en œuvre des solutions performantes et évolutives.

  • Maîtrise des langages de programmation (Java, Python, etc.) et des frameworks populaires comme Spring ou Django.
  • Expertise en architecture logicielle (microservices, cloud-native, API design, etc.).
  • Connaissance approfondie des bases de données (SQL comme PostgreSQL, NoSQL comme MongoDB).
  • Expérience avec les outils d’intégration continue/déploiement continu (CI/CD) comme Jenkins ou GitLab CI.
  • Connaissance des plateformes cloud (AWS, Azure, GCP) et des services associés (par exemple, AWS Lambda, Azure Functions).
  • Compétences en sécurité informatique, notamment la gestion des vulnérabilités et la protection des données.
  • Maîtrise des concepts de Big Data et d’outils comme Hadoop, Spark, Kafka, et des solutions de data warehousing.

Par exemple, un architecte logiciel peut utiliser ses compétences en Python et en Machine Learning pour concevoir un système de recommandation de produits personnalisé pour un site e-commerce, augmentant ainsi les ventes de manière significative. La maîtrise des bases de données NoSQL est cruciale pour gérer les vastes quantités de données non structurées générées par les interactions des utilisateurs avec les campagnes marketing.

Compétences comportementales (soft skills)

Au-delà des compétences techniques, les compétences comportementales sont cruciales pour réussir dans un environnement e-marketing en constante évolution. Le leadership, la communication, la pensée critique et l’adaptabilité sont essentiels pour collaborer efficacement avec les équipes marketing et pour résoudre les défis complexes qui se présentent.

  • Leadership et communication efficace pour collaborer avec les équipes marketing, techniques et commerciales, en traduisant les besoins business en solutions techniques.
  • Pensée critique et résolution de problèmes pour identifier et résoudre les défis techniques complexes, en proposant des solutions innovantes et pragmatiques.
  • Adaptabilité et agilité pour s’adapter aux changements rapides du marché et aux nouvelles technologies, en étant capable de remettre en question les solutions existantes.
  • Gestion de projet et organisation rigoureuse pour mener à bien des projets complexes dans les délais impartis, en utilisant des méthodologies Agile.
  • Esprit d’innovation et créativité pour proposer des solutions originales et innovantes qui répondent aux besoins du marketing en ligne.

Un architecte logiciel avec de fortes compétences en communication est capable d’expliquer des concepts techniques complexes à des équipes marketing non techniques, facilitant ainsi la collaboration et l’alignement sur les objectifs communs. De plus, la capacité à anticiper les besoins futurs et à proposer des solutions évolutives est essentielle pour garantir le succès à long terme des initiatives marketing.

Valeur ajoutée concrète pour le marketing numérique

L’expertise d’un architecte logiciel apporte une valeur ajoutée considérable au marketing numérique. Leur capacité à concevoir des systèmes performants et sécurisés, à intégrer les différentes technologies et à automatiser les processus permet d’améliorer l’efficacité des campagnes, d’optimiser l’expérience client et d’accélérer l’innovation.

  • Amélioration de l’efficacité des campagnes marketing grâce à des architectures optimisées et des systèmes automatisés.
  • Optimisation de l’expérience client (CX) grâce à des solutions personnalisées et des interactions fluides.
  • Accélération de l’innovation en permettant l’expérimentation rapide de nouvelles idées et technologies.
  • Réduction des coûts opérationnels grâce à l’automatisation et à l’optimisation des infrastructures.
  • Meilleure gestion des données et respect de la confidentialité, en conformité avec les réglementations comme le RGPD.
  • Capacité à gérer la complexité croissante des technologies marketing, en garantissant la cohérence et l’évolutivité des systèmes.

Panorama des salaires : facteurs d’influence et perspectives

Le salaire d’un architecte logiciel dans le e-marketing est influencé par plusieurs facteurs, tels que l’expérience, les compétences techniques, la localisation géographique et la taille de l’entreprise. Comprendre ces facteurs permet d’avoir une vision claire des perspectives salariales dans ce secteur.

Fourchettes salariales actuelles pour les architectes logiciels en marketing en ligne

Les salaires pour les architectes logiciels dans le marketing en ligne varient en fonction de l’expérience et de la localisation. Ces chiffres reflètent la valeur accordée aux compétences de ces professionnels.

Niveau d’expérience Salaire moyen en France (annuel) Salaire moyen aux États-Unis (annuel)
Junior (1-3 ans) 50 000 – 65 000 € 100 000 – 130 000 $
Intermédiaire (3-7 ans) 65 000 – 85 000 € 130 000 – 160 000 $
Senior (7+ ans) 85 000 – 120 000 € 160 000 – 200 000 $

Facteurs influençant le salaire

Plusieurs facteurs peuvent influencer la rémunération d’un architecte logiciel spécialisé en marketing numérique. L’expérience est un élément déterminant, tout comme la possession de compétences techniques pointues telles que l’expertise en architecture cloud, la maîtrise des outils Big Data, ou encore la connaissance approfondie des plateformes d’automatisation marketing. Les certifications professionnelles peuvent également jouer en faveur d’une rémunération plus élevée. Enfin, la taille et le secteur d’activité de l’entreprise, ainsi que la localisation géographique du poste sont des variables à prendre en compte.

Facteur Influence sur le salaire
Expérience professionnelle Positive
Compétences techniques spécifiques (Cloud, Data Science, Automatisation Marketing) Positive
Certifications (AWS, Azure, GCP, certifications spécifiques aux outils marketing) Positive
Taille de l’entreprise (Grand groupe, ESN vs. Startup) Variable
Localisation géographique (Paris, Île-de-France, grandes métropoles) Variable

Évolution du marché et perspectives salariales

Le marché du travail dans le e-marketing est dynamique, avec une demande croissante d’architectes logiciels. Il est donc essentiel de se tenir informé des tendances et de développer ses compétences pour maximiser ses perspectives salariales. Un architecte logiciel expérimenté avec une connaissance pointue des technologies cloud peut prétendre à une augmentation de salaire significative par rapport à un profil plus généraliste.

Opportunités de carrière et évolution professionnelle

Les architectes logiciels dans le marketing numérique ont de nombreuses perspectives d’évolution professionnelle. Ils peuvent exercer dans divers types d’entreprises : agences de marketing, entreprises technologiques spécialisées, grandes entreprises dotées d’un service marketing important, ou encore au sein de startups innovantes dans le domaine du MarTech (Marketing Technology).

Différents types d’entreprises recrutant des architectes logiciels en marketing numérique

  • Agences de marketing numérique (par exemple, WPP, Publicis, Accenture Interactive).
  • Entreprises technologiques spécialisées dans le marketing (par exemple, Adobe, Salesforce, HubSpot).
  • Grandes entreprises avec un département marketing en ligne important (par exemple, L’Oréal, BNP Paribas, Carrefour).
  • Startups innovantes dans le domaine du MarTech (Marketing Technology) (par exemple, des startups spécialisées dans l’IA pour le marketing ou la personnalisation).

Exemples de rôles et de responsabilités

  • Architecte de solutions marketing : Concevoir des solutions techniques pour répondre aux besoins business du marketing.
  • Architecte de données marketing : Gérer et structurer les données marketing pour en extraire de la valeur.
  • Ingénieur DevOps pour le marketing : Automatiser les processus de développement et de déploiement des applications marketing.
  • Architecte cloud pour le marketing : Définir et gérer l’infrastructure cloud pour les applications marketing.

Parcours d’évolution de carrière possibles

  • Architecte logiciel senior : Expertise technique accrue et responsabilités plus importantes.
  • Architecte d’entreprise : Vision globale de l’architecture de l’entreprise et alignement des solutions techniques avec la stratégie business.
  • Consultant en architecture logicielle : Expertise pointue mise au service de différentes entreprises pour les accompagner dans leurs projets.
  • Chef de projet technique : Encadrer et piloter des équipes de développement pour mener à bien des projets complexes.
  • CTO (Chief Technology Officer) dans une startup MarTech : Responsable de la stratégie technologique de l’entreprise.

Conseils pour progresser dans sa carrière

  • Se former en continu aux nouvelles technologies (IA, Machine Learning, Cloud Computing, etc.).
  • Obtenir des certifications pertinentes (AWS, Azure, GCP, certifications spécifiques aux outils marketing).
  • Développer ses compétences en leadership et en communication pour encadrer des équipes et interagir avec les parties prenantes.
  • Se constituer un réseau professionnel solide en participant à des événements et en rejoignant des communautés.
  • Participer à des conférences et des événements sur le e-marketing et l’architecture logicielle pour se tenir informé des dernières tendances.
  • Effectuer une veille technologique régulière pour anticiper les évolutions du marché.

Ressources et outils pour les architectes logiciels souhaitant se lancer dans le marketing numérique

Pour se lancer avec succès dans le marketing numérique, les architectes logiciels doivent se doter des bonnes ressources et maîtriser les outils essentiels. Il existe de nombreuses formations et certifications recommandées, ainsi que des outils et des technologies à maîtriser. Suivre les sites web et les communautés pertinentes est également essentiel pour se tenir informé des dernières tendances.

Formations et certifications recommandées

  • Formations en architecture logicielle (par exemple, TOGAF, Zachman).
  • Certifications cloud (AWS Certified Solutions Architect, Microsoft Certified Azure Solutions Architect Expert, Google Cloud Certified Professional Cloud Architect).
  • Formations en e-marketing (par exemple, des certifications Google Ads, Facebook Blueprint).
  • Formations en gestion de projet (par exemple, certifications Agile, Scrum).
  • Cours en ligne (par exemple, sur Coursera, Udemy, LinkedIn Learning) sur les thématiques du marketing digital, du cloud computing, et de l’architecture logicielle.

Outils et technologies à maîtriser

  • Plateformes CRM (Salesforce, Dynamics 365, SAP CRM).
  • Plateformes d’automatisation marketing (Marketo, HubSpot, Pardot, Adobe Marketo Engage).
  • Outils d’analytics (Google Analytics, Adobe Analytics, Tableau).
  • Plateformes de gestion des données (DMP, CDP) (par exemple, Adobe Audience Manager, Salesforce Audience Studio).
  • Outils de développement et de déploiement (Docker, Kubernetes, Jenkins, GitLab CI).

Sites web et communautés à suivre

  • Blogs spécialisés en marketing numérique et en architecture logicielle (par exemple, le blog de Google Marketing Platform, le blog d’AWS Architecture).
  • Forums de discussion (par exemple, Stack Overflow).
  • Groupes LinkedIn (par exemple, le groupe « Marketing Technology »).
  • Conférences et événements (par exemple, AWS re:Invent, Google Marketing Live).

Un avenir prometteur pour les architectes logiciels dans le marketing numérique

En conclusion, les architectes logiciels jouent un rôle clé dans le marketing numérique, en apportant leur expertise technique et leur aptitude à résoudre des problèmes complexes. Leur valeur se manifeste par une efficacité accrue des campagnes, une optimisation de l’expérience client et une accélération de l’innovation. Avec des salaires intéressants et des perspectives de carrière variées, le e-marketing offre de belles opportunités à ces professionnels.

N’hésitez pas à saisir les opportunités offertes par le marketing numérique et à développer les compétences nécessaires pour prospérer dans ce domaine passionnant. Les entreprises recherchent des profils tels que le vôtre, capables de relever les défis technologiques et de contribuer à leur succès.